A Shift in What Colleges Actually Value

For years, high school students have focused on building well-rounded profiles—joining clubs, volunteering, and maintaining strong grades. While these elements are still important, the landscape of college admissions is evolving.

Selective universities are placing increasing emphasis on depth over breadth. Instead of asking how many activities a student participates in, they are asking how deeply a student engages with a specific interest.

This shift is one reason why medical research is gaining attention. It represents more than participation. It shows curiosity, discipline, and the ability to explore complex questions.

For students interested in science, healthcare, or medicine, engaging in medical research for high school is becoming one of the most meaningful ways to demonstrate academic seriousness and initiative.

What Is Medical Research in the High School Context

Medical research is often associated with laboratories, advanced degrees, and professional scientists. However, at its core, it is simply the process of investigating questions related to health, biology, and medicine.

For high school students, medical research can take different forms. It may involve analyzing existing data, studying scientific literature, or participating in guided research projects. The level of complexity varies, but the underlying goal remains the same: to understand how scientific knowledge is developed and applied.

What makes medical research unique is its connection to real-world impact. Unlike theoretical learning, it is directly tied to improving health outcomes and solving practical problems.

Why Medical Research Stands Out in College Admissions

Admissions officers evaluate thousands of applications each year. Many students present similar profiles—strong grades, extracurricular involvement, and community service.

What distinguishes a student is often the ability to demonstrate intellectual engagement.

Medical research signals this in several ways.

First, it shows that a student is willing to go beyond standard coursework. Instead of only learning what is taught in class, they are exploring questions independently.

Second, it reflects persistence. Research is rarely straightforward. It involves trial and error, setbacks, and continuous refinement.

Third, it demonstrates the ability to work with complexity. Scientific questions are not always clear-cut, and students must learn how to interpret data and draw conclusions carefully.

Because of these factors, medical research is often seen as evidence of genuine academic interest rather than surface-level involvement.

What Students Actually Gain From Medical Research

The benefits of medical research extend beyond admissions.

Students develop analytical thinking as they learn how to evaluate evidence and identify patterns. They also gain experience in problem-solving, especially when faced with incomplete or ambiguous information.

Another important outcome is intellectual confidence. As students engage with complex material, they become more comfortable asking questions and exploring unfamiliar topics.

These skills are transferable. Whether a student continues in medicine or chooses a different path, the ability to think critically and work through complex problems remains valuable.

Challenges Students Face in Accessing Medical Research

Despite its benefits, medical research is not always easily accessible to high school students.

Opportunities are often limited, and many require connections, prior experience, or advanced knowledge. This creates a gap between students who are interested in research and those who are able to participate in it.

As a result, structured programs have become an important pathway. They provide guidance, mentorship, and access to resources that students may not be able to obtain independently.
